Musée de l’Orangerie is an art museum located in the Tuileries Garden in Paris, France. It is renowned for housing a remarkable collection of Impressionist and Post-Impressionist masterpieces, including works by Monet, Renoir, and Cézanne. The unique feature of the museum is its stunning display of Monet's Water Lilies, presented in two oval rooms that create an immersive experience, allowing visitors to appreciate the art in a tranquil and harmonious setting.
